Why I don't go to church – Carter Efe

Carter Efe, a Nigerian skit maker and singer, discusses his distrust of certain pastors and why he stopped attending church.

In a viral video, the entertainer suggested that some religious leaders may form close relationships with members, only to later seek financial assistance for personal needs. Carter Efe.

He stated that such concerns are part of the reason he avoids attending church.

His comments have generated mixed reactions on social media, with some users agreeing with his perspective while others criticized the generalization of religious leaders.

He said …

Pastor go dey show you love dey call you for afternoon and evening. Before you know pastor go dey tell you say ‘can you give me money for fuel?’ before you know pastor go tell you say ‘i want to cook beans, I need oil’. Before you know pastor go dey collect money for your hand na why I dey fear. Na why I no dey go church. I dey fear all this pastors, if them turn you to friend, them go just dey collect money for your hand…”
